Key Responsibilities:
Assist in relationship management with internal and external resources such as internal deal teams, external fund administrators, external consultants and external auditors
Meet all monthly, quarterly and annual reporting deadlines for compliance and finance functions
Coordinate with various internal and external parties for new fund launches
Coordinate, when needed, the production of reporting content from other K1 departments
Assist in the preparation and review of quarterly reporting to limited partners and/or portfolio managers
Review compliance reporting as applicable and assist in the management of debt facilities
Review of quarterly and annual GAAP financial statements and footnote disclosures for all funds
Assist in the review of the calculation of management fees and performance fees
Assist in the preparation and review of regulatory compliance filings
Review cash flow projections and assist in daily cash management
Respond to ad-hoc limited partner, internal team member, and portfolio manager requests
Review information provided to tax consultants for quarterly tax estimates, annual extensions, and annual tax returns
Review and monitor fund expense budget and payments
Manage internal corporate card expense review and approval process
Requirements:
1-4 years of public accounting experience (Big 4 preferred but not required)
Or 1-3 years of portfolio reporting experience at a fund administrator, asset management company, or other related financial services company
CPA preferred
Ability to work in a fast-paced, high-growth environment
Ability to analyze, summarize, and communicate information both verbally and in writing
Ability to effectively manage time and deadlines
Ability to both take direction and show initiative as appropriate
Ability to quarterback assigned projects to resolution
Strong proficiency with Microsoft Office suite applications
Excellent organizational and interpersonal skills
Uncompromising with respect to quality in all regards.
Unquestionable ethics and integrity.
Bachelor's degree - first generation college students are encouraged to apply
